Hospital probe after death of two newborns in Galway hospital

Maternity services at a Galway hospital have become the latest to be probed following the deaths of two babies and oxygen deprivation to five others.

In a statement late last night, Portiuncula Hospital in Ballinasloe, which is part of the Saolta University Health Care Group, said: “The review of the care delivered to seven babies who experienced negative perinatal outcomes found that there were two infant mortalities and a further five babies had evidence of oxygen deprivation [hypoxia] during delivery.”

It said apparent deficiencies in care were identified “which included interpretation and review of CTG tracings; administration of drugs to accelerate labour; and instrumental delivery”.
